Wolff is professor emeritus of Economics at the University of Massachusetts, Amherst, and visiting professor at the New School University. Richard David Wolff (born April 1, 1942) is an American Marxist economist, known for his work on economic methodology and class analysis. Books By Richard D. Wolff All ... Richard Wolff has been a professor of economics at the University of Massachusetts, Amherst since 1981. The authors, building on their earlier book Economics: Marxian versus Neoclassical, offer an expanded treatment of Keynesian economics and a comprehensive introduction to Marxian economics, including its class analysis of society. They reach back to the 1970s when the capitalist system itself shifted, ending the century-old pattern of rising wages for U.S. workers and thereby enabling the top 1% to become ultra-rich at the expense of the 99%. Each is developed and discussed in its own chapter, yet also differentiated from and compared to the other two theories. The Sickness is the System: When Capitalism Fails to Save Us from Pandemics or Itself (2020). The authors identify each theory’s starting point, its goals and foci, and its internal logic. Wolff and Resnick provide a unique, balanced explication of the differing assumptions, logical structures, and arguments of neoclassical and Marxian economics.
